Polish Jazz Festival
The UK’s only Polish Jazz Festival returns to London after sold-out debut!
Following a sold-out debut in 2025, the Polish Jazz Festival returns to London 11 – 27 September 2026 with its most ambitious programme to date, spanning jazz, folk, classical music and multimedia performance, and bringing together some of Poland's most distinctive artists and creative voices.
For more than two weeks, some of London's leading cultural venues will become a showcase for contemporary Polish culture, presenting jazz legends, internationally acclaimed artists and the next generation of Polish jazz talent. Highlights include the first-ever live performance of Wstęp Wzbroniony - the influential collaboration between the late Tomasz Stańko and Andrzej Trzaskowski - presented by EABS, alongside appearances from Urszula Dudziak, Leszek Możdżer, Wojtek Mazolewski, Kayah, Warsaw Village Band, Marcin Masecki and Kosmonauci.
As the UK's only festival dedicated exclusively to Polish jazz, it offers a rare opportunity to experience a musical tradition that has played a significant role in shaping European jazz for more than half a century. Across concerts and special events at Cadogan Hall, Kings Place and Union Chapel, the festival presents internationally recognised artists alongside a new generation of musicians whose work reflects the breadth and vitality of Poland's cultural landscape today.
The festival will also present Warsaw Jazz Takeover, a special evening celebrating the city at the heart of Poland's contemporary jazz scene through performance and discussion. Featuring HVMBLE, Marcin Masecki Trio and Warsaw Village Band.
Together, the programme provides a broad perspective on contemporary Polish culture, placing today's artists in dialogue with a rich musical tradition that continues to evolve.
